Output 890c61fea37633a3ffc87be5863c19d8d0f3810d876029dfb683096db2263d95:0

value
1026463
script pubkey
OP_0 OP_PUSHBYTES_20 11efc3f0138771c24c040975a3d77929f987b4bb
address
bc1qz8hu8uqnsacuynqyp96684me98uc0d9mgcyd7g
transaction
890c61fea37633a3ffc87be5863c19d8d0f3810d876029dfb683096db2263d95
spent
true